@font-face {
  font-family: "Tahoma";
  font-weight: 700;
  font-display: swap;
  src: url(../assets/fonts/Tahoma-Bold.woff2) format("woff2"), url(../assets/fonts/Tahoma-Bold.woff) format("woff");
}
@font-face {
  font-family: "Tahoma";
  font-weight: 400;
  font-display: swap;
  src: url(../assets/fonts/Tahoma.woff2) format("woff2"), url(../assets/fonts/Tahoma.woff) format("woff");
}
@font-face {
  font-family: "Inter";
  font-weight: 500;
  font-display: swap;
  src: url(../assets/fonts/Inter-Medium.woff2) format("woff2"), url(../assets/fonts/Inter-Medium.woff) format("woff");
}
.intro {
  position: relative;
  aspect-ratio: 3.303;
  background: url(../assets/images/bg/about-production-intro.png) center/cover no-repeat;
}
.intro__content {
  padding-top: 130px;
  position: relative;
  z-index: 1;
}
.intro__content h1 {
  font: 700 32px/1 "Tahoma";
  color: #ffffff;
  text-align: center;
}
@media (max-width: 1024px) {
  .intro {
    aspect-ratio: auto;
    padding: 0 0 116px;
  }
}

.main__content {
  padding: 18px 0;
  max-width: 802px;
  margin: 0 auto;
}
.main__content p {
  font: 400 16px/1 "Tahoma";
  color: #000000;
}

.images {
  aspect-ratio: 2.667;
  display: flex;
}
.images .image {
  flex-grow: 1;
}
.images .image:nth-of-type(1) {
  background: url(../assets/images/bg/about-production-images-1.png) center/cover no-repeat;
}
.images .image:nth-of-type(2) {
  background: url(../assets/images/bg/about-production-images-2.png) center/cover no-repeat;
}

.processes__content {
  padding: 34px 0 50px;
  width: 58%;
  margin: 0 auto;
}
.processes__content h2 {
  font: 700 32px/1 "Tahoma";
  color: #000000;
  margin-bottom: 45px;
}
.processes__content .item {
  position: relative;
}
.processes__content .item h3 {
  font: 700 16px/1 "Tahoma";
  color: #000000;
  margin-bottom: 25px;
}
.processes__content .item p {
  font: 400 16px/1 "Tahoma";
  color: #000000;
}
.processes__content .item:not(:last-of-type) {
  margin-bottom: 25px;
}
.processes__content .item img {
  position: absolute;
  width: 30%;
  bottom: 0;
}
.processes__content .item:nth-of-type(2n + 1) img {
  right: calc(100% + 12px);
}
.processes__content .item:nth-of-type(2n) img {
  left: calc(100% + 12px);
}
@media (max-width: 1024px) {
  .processes__content {
    width: 100%;
  }
  .processes__content .item img {
    position: static;
    margin-bottom: 25px;
    width: 246px;
  }
}

.equipment {
  background: url(../assets/images/bg/about-production-equipment.png) center/cover no-repeat;
}
.equipment__content {
  padding: 61px 12px 0;
  max-width: 814px;
  margin: 0 auto;
  background: rgba(0, 0, 0, 0.57);
  border-bottom: 1px solid transparent;
}
.equipment__content h2 {
  font: 700 32px/1 "Tahoma";
  color: #ffffff;
  margin-bottom: 34px;
}
.equipment__content h3 {
  font: 700 16px/1 "Tahoma";
  color: #ffffff;
  margin-bottom: 20px;
}
.equipment__content p {
  font: 400 16px/1 "Tahoma";
  color: #ffffff;
  margin-bottom: 20px;
}/*# sourceMappingURL=page-about-production.css.map */